> Hi, Lisa,
> I know which leash you're refering to: the retractible one.
> When I park Odie, I don't usually use it if we have no choice but to bathroom in tight, narrow places such as what you've described.
> I try to stick with a shorter leash.
> I also try to find an area where there are not a lot of bushes, thorns or trees too close to each other as dog can also get severely injured.
> I figure what happened to you was accidental and you were doing what your trainer taught you.
> My suggestion is definitely let the trainer know what happened and see if another spot can be found for parking.
> If not, definitely stick with a shorter leash for the time being.
